Understanding the Salvation Army’s Mission and Services

The Salvation Army’s mission is to preach the gospel of Jesus Christ and to meet human needs in His name without discrimination. With a presence in over 130 countries, the organization provides a wide range of services, including food and shelter for the homeless, disaster relief, and rehabilitation programs for individuals struggling with addiction. The Salvation Army’s services are designed to support vulnerable populations, including the poor, the elderly, and those affected by natural disasters.

Types of Food Donations Accepted by the Salvation Army

The Salvation Army accepts a variety of food donations, including non-perishable items, fresh produce, and prepared meals. Non-perishable items, such as canned goods, pasta, and rice, are always in demand, as they can be easily stored and distributed to those in need. Fresh produce, including fruits and vegetables, is also welcome, although it must be fresh and suitable for consumption. Prepared meals, such as soups and casseroles, can be donated and served at Salvation Army facilities, including soup kitchens and shelters.

What types of food donations does the Salvation Army accept?

The Salvation Army accepts a wide range of food donations to help support those in need. They accept non-perishable items such as canned goods, pasta, rice, and other dry staples. They also accept baking supplies, like flour and sugar, as well as personal care items, including toiletries and hygiene products. Additionally, the Salvation Army accepts fresh produce, meat, and dairy products, although these types of donations may require special handling and storage.

It’s essential to note that the Salvation Army may have specific guidelines and restrictions on the types of food donations they accept. For example, they may not accept expired or opened food items, and some locations may have limited storage capacity for perishable goods. To ensure that your donation is accepted and can be used to support those in need, it’s best to contact your local Salvation Army location in advance to confirm their specific guidelines and requirements. What is the best way to package food donations for the Salvation Army?

When packaging food donations for the Salvation Army, it’s essential to consider the safety and handling of the items. Non-perishable items should be packaged in sturdy boxes or bags to prevent damage during transportation and storage. Fresh produce, meat, and dairy products should be packaged in secure, leak-proof containers to prevent spoilage and contamination. It’s also a good idea to label each box or bag with its contents and any relevant handling instructions, such as “fragile” or “perishable.”

The Salvation Army may also have specific guidelines for packaging and preparing food donations. For example, they may require that all donations be packaged in a specific type of container or that certain items be separated from others. To ensure that your donation is accepted and can be used to support those in need, it’s best to contact your local Salvation Army location in advance to confirm their specific packaging guidelines and requirements. How does the Salvation Army distribute food donations to those in need?

The Salvation Army distributes food donations to those in need through a variety of programs and services. They operate food banks, pantries, and soup kitchens, which provide essential support to individuals and families struggling with food insecurity. The Salvation Army also offers mobile food units, which bring food and other essential services directly to those in need. Additionally, they partner with other organizations and agencies to provide food and other support to vulnerable populations, such as the homeless and elderly.

The Salvation Army’s food distribution programs are designed to provide essential support to those in need, while also promoting dignity and self-sufficiency. They offer a range of services, including food boxes, meals, and snacks, as well as counseling and other forms of support.
